CDB: incide Regressive income tax (22,5% até 180 dias → 15% acima de 720 dias) e IOF nos primeiros 30 dias.
% CDI
LCI/LCA são isentas de IR para pessoa física — ótimas para médio e longo prazo.
% a.a.
Tesouro: incide IR regressivo + taxa de custódia B3 de 0,20% a.a. (já incluída na simulação).
Com Selic acima de 8,5% a.a.: rende 0,5% ao mês + TR. Com Selic ≤ 8,5%: rende 70% da Selic + TR. Isenta de IR.

Why Build an Investment Portfolio

Financial Objectives

Building an investment portfolio is crucial for achieving your financial objectives. With a good strategy, you can plan for the purchase of a mansion, your children's education, or even retirement. Defining clear goals helps maintain focus and discipline in investments.

Risk Protection

A diversified portfolio protects your wealth against risks. By investing in different types of assets, you reduce the impact of potential losses in a single investment. This is crucial for maintaining financial security, even in times of crisis.

Increase in Assets

Investing smartly allows you to increase your wealth over time. With a well-assembled portfolio, you can take advantage of market opportunities and increase your earnings. Remember, financial literacy is fundamental to achieving your goals. Build your stock portfolio and prosper!

Types of Assets in an Investment Portfolio

Building an investment portfolio may seem complicated, but understanding the types of assets available is a good starting point. Diversify It's the key to reducing risks and increasing your chances of success. Let's explore the main types of assets you can include in your portfolio.

Fixed Income

Investments in fixed income are considered safer. They include government bonds, CDs, LCIs, and LCAs. These assets have predictable returns and are ideal for those seeking security. The fixed income it's a great option to ballast your portfolio and promise a solid foundation.

Equities

A variable income It includes stocks, real estate funds, and ETFs. These investments have a higher potential return, but they also come with more risk. If you're willing to accept a bit more volatility, variable income can offer great opportunities for growth.

Steps to Build an Investment Portfolio

Risk Profile Study

Before you start investing, it is essential to understand your risk profile. This means knowing how much you are willing to risk in pursuit of higher returns. There are three main profiles: conservative, moderate, and aggressive. Know your profile helps you choose the investments that are most suitable for you.

Asset Selection

After understanding your risk profile, it's time to choose the assets that will make up your portfolio. Diversification is fundamental here. Mix different types of investments, such as stocks, fixed-income securities, and real estate funds. This helps to Protect against risks and to leverage the gains.

Monitoring and Rebalancing

Setting up your portfolio is just the beginning. It's important to regularly monitor your investments' performance. If any asset isn't performing well, adjustments may be necessary. Periodic rebalancing ensures your portfolio remains aligned with your goals and risk profile.

Performance Indicators

To know if your portfolio is on track, it is important to follow some performance indicators. Among them, we can prioritize:

  • Profitability: measures how much your investment has grown over a period.
  • Volatility: indicates how much the investment's value fluctuates.
  • Sharpe Ratio: Shows the relationship between investment return and risk.

Monitoring Tools

There are various tools that can help you monitor your investment portfolio. Some of them are:

  • Investment platforms: offer detailed charts and reports.
  • Financial apps: allow you to track your investments from your phone.
  • Spreadsheets: A simple and personalized way to manage your assets.

Necessary Adjustments

The financial market is always changing, and your portfolio should keep up with those changes. Portfolio rebalancing is a practice that should be done with a certain frequency – generally, once or twice a year is sufficient. Frequently Asked Questions

What is an investment portfolio?

An investment portfolio is a collection of different types of financial assets that a person owns. It can include stocks, bonds, real estate, among others.

It is important to diversify your investment portfolio for several reasons. Diversification helps to reduce risk by spreading your investments across different asset classes, industries, and geographic regions. This way, if one investment performs poorly, the others may perform well, helping to offset losses and protect your overall portfolio's value. Diversification also allows you to capture potential growth opportunities in various sectors and markets.

Diversifying is important to reduce risk. If one investment doesn't do well, others can offset the losses.

What types of assets can I include in my portfolio?

You can include fixed-income assets, such as government bonds, and variable-income assets, such as stocks. Alternative investments, such as real estate, are also an option.

Why set my investment goals?

Define if your goals are short-term, medium-term, or long-term. This helps in choosing the best investments to achieve those goals.

What is an investor profile?

Your investor profile indicates how much risk you are willing to take. It can be conservative, moderate, or aggressive.

Why do I monitor my investment portfolio?

Use monitoring tools and track performance indicators. Re-evaluate and adjust your portfolio as needed.

What are common mistakes when building an investment portfolio?

Some common mistakes are lack of diversification, ignoring your risk profile, and not re-evaluating your portfolio periodically.
